The Open Line Legacy continues after the loss of the show's founder Bob Slade on March 23rd of 2019. From its beginnings in the early 1980's on WRKS-FM, Open Line has continued to inform, inspire, educate and call to action, citizens of the Greater NYC Community and beyond. On this week's episode - Brother Fatiyn Muhammad and Jennifer Jones Austin speak to Dr. Ron Daniels about Black History Month, aviation safety, and so much more! Recorded on 2/2/25
